Do metals respawn?
Hey

I've been playing the game for over a week now and have a relativly large colony. Just wondered do metals respawn on the surface?

Also once undergorund metals or rare metals resource has be used up completly do they respawn after a certain amount of sols? If at all.

Occasionally metals and polymers can be left after meteor impacts.
Alaskan Glitch Jan 25, 2019 @ 12:39pm 
Metals and polymers on the surface of the planet do not respawn. However, as johntarmac mentioned additional metals and polymers can be deposited by meteorite impacts.

Normally the subsurface resources also do not respawn, but you can download the following mod and it will reset the subsurface deposits back to their original value once they have been depleted.

I did wonder too about what would happen if a resource was exhausted so I set myself a task of using up all water resources on the map, including all the deep ones and then running my colony on a self maintaining vapouriser farm.

I was on the very last "well" that would have run out in a few sols when a message popped up, can't remember what is said exactly but due to something or other further water resources had been discovered... There were no more breakthroughs, all techs had been researched at that pomit. Now was that coincidence or a built in fail safe. I was disappointed as my farm was going to look good....

Haven't tried it for any of the other resources though.
